Road cycling routes around Frammersbach are situated within the Spessart Mountains, characterized by varied topography, rolling hills, and dense forests. The region offers a mix of challenging climbs and scenic descents, alongside flatter sections found along river valleys. This diverse landscape provides a range of experiences for road cyclists of different fitness levels.

Frequently Asked Questions

What kind of terrain can I expect on road cycling routes around Frammersbach?

Road cycling routes around Frammersbach are primarily situated within the Spessart Mountains, offering a varied topography. You can expect a mix of rolling hills and dense forests, providing both challenging climbs and scenic descents. Some flatter sections can also be found along river valleys in the broader Spessart region, offering diverse experiences for all fitness levels.

How many road cycling routes are available in the Frammersbach area?

There are over 115 road cycling routes available around Frammersbach. These routes cater to various abilities, with 7 easy, 73 moderate, and 35 difficult options to choose from.

Are there any challenging road cycling routes for experienced riders?

Yes, Frammersbach offers several challenging routes for experienced riders. For instance, the View of Rothenfels Castle – View of Karlsburg Castle ruins loop from Partenstein is a difficult 95.8-mile (154.2 km) trail with over 1000 meters of elevation gain. The region's 'Hohe Straße' and the Kahlgrund climb are also known for challenging ascents and spectacular views.

What are some scenic viewpoints or natural features I can see while road cycling in Frammersbach?

The Spessart Mountains offer constantly changing vistas. A notable highlight is the Himmeldunkberg lookout point, which provides breathtaking views of Frammersbach and the surrounding landscape. You might also encounter the fascinating wet meadows and streams of the Spessart Nature Park on peripheral routes.

Are there any cultural landmarks or attractions near the road cycling routes?

Yes, you can combine your ride with cultural stops. Just 20 minutes away, you'll find Mespelbrunn Castle, an impressive moated castle. The charming town of Lohr am Main, with its fairy-tale old town and the Spessart Museum, is also nearby. For specific points of interest along routes, consider visiting the Ringwork on the Reuschberg or the Hermannskoppe Summit.

What do other cyclists say about road cycling in Frammersbach?

The road cycling routes in Frammersbach are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.8 stars from over 360 reviews. Cyclists often praise the varied terrain, the scenic views of the Spessart Forest, and the well-maintained paths that cater to different skill levels.

Are there any moderate-difficulty road cycling routes suitable for a scenic ride?

Absolutely. A popular moderate route is the View of the Spessart Forest – View of the Aubach Valley loop from Frammersbach. This 27.5-mile (44.3 km) path offers scenic vistas of the Spessart Forest and the Aubach Valley, ideal for a pleasant and engaging ride.

Can I find long-distance road cycling routes in the Frammersbach area?

Yes, there are options for longer rides. The View of Rothenfels Castle – View of Karlsburg Castle ruins loop from Partenstein is a substantial 95.8-mile (154.2 km) route. Another long option is the View of Karlsburg Castle – Hafenlohrtalstraße loop from Partenstein, which covers 93.8 miles (151 km).

Are there any facilities like huts or restaurants along the routes for a break?

Yes, you can find places to rest and refuel. Highlights include the Forest Inn "Zum Engländer" and the Fischereihütte Inn Beer Garden. There are also rest areas like the Dr. Karl Kihn-Platz Rest Area and the Rodberg Hut.

What is the best time of year for road cycling in Frammersbach?

The region's dense forests and rolling hills make it enjoyable for cycling through much of the year. Spring and autumn offer pleasant temperatures and beautiful foliage. While specific winter conditions vary, the varied terrain means you can find suitable routes outside of peak snow or ice conditions.

Are there any easy road cycling routes suitable for beginners?

Yes, Frammersbach offers 7 easy road cycling routes. These routes are designed to be less strenuous, often featuring flatter sections or gentler inclines, making them ideal for beginners or those looking for a relaxed ride.

Where can I find panoramic views during my road cycling tour?

For truly spectacular panoramic views, aim for routes that pass through higher elevations in the Spessart Mountains. The 'Hohe Straße' is specifically recommended for its views. Additionally, the Sohlhöhe Viewpoint offers great vistas.
